### **About Rede D'Or**
Founded in 1977 as “Cardiolab”, Rede D'Or currently operates 75 owned hospitals and 3 managed hospitals, along with 55 oncology clinics across the states of RJ, SP, MG, PE, BA, MA, SE, CE, AL, PB, PR, MS, PA, and DF.
It manages various brands, with a stronger presence in Rio de Janeiro under the “D’Or” brand; in São Paulo under “São Luiz”; in Pernambuco under “Esperança”; in the Federal District under “Santa Luzia” and “Santa Helena”; in Maranhão under "UDI"; in Bahia under "São Rafael"; in Sergipe under "São Lucas"; in Paraná under “Santa Cruz”; in Minas Gerais under “Biocor”; in Mato Grosso do Sul under "Proncor"; in Paraíba under “Nossa Senhora das Neves”; in Ceará under “São Carlos”; and the premium brand "Star" in RJ, SP, and DF.
On December 23, 2022, Rede D'Or significantly strengthened its value proposition through the business combination with SulAmérica—the largest health insurer in Brazil and one of the country’s leading healthcare operators. Operating across health and dental insurance, life and personal accident insurance, asset management, and private pension sectors, SulAmérica employs over 4,000 people and serves more than 7 million customers nationwide.
